GSE121884: RNA-Seq analysis of the pancreatic islets from 6-week-old Paupar WT and KO mice

Bulk RNA sequencing

Transcriptional analysis of the pancreatic islets of adult Paupar KO mice versus Paupar WT mice. Total RNA from Paupar WT and Paupar KO mice was converted into cDNA libraries (TruSeq RNA sample preparation kit, Illumina) according to manufacturers instructions. Sequencing was performed to a depth of 30 million, single-end reads in three biological replicates per genotype. Reads were aligned to the mouse genome (mm9) using HISAT2 v2.1.0 (Kim et al., 2013). Aligned reads were assigned to genes using annotations from Ensembl (Mus_musculus.GRCm38.73.gtf) and HTseq-count v0.10.0 (Anders et al., 2015). Differential expression across cohorts was assessed using DESeq2 v1.18 (Love, Huber, and Anders, 2014). Among the downregulated genes with a p-value < 0.05 genes important for alpha cell identity and function. SOURCE: Ruth,A,Singer (ras2217@cumc.columbia.edu) - Lori Sussel Columbia University
